Форумы Технос: Отчет. Список делатей - Форумы Технос

Перейти к содержимому

Страница 1 из 1
  • Вы не можете создать новую тему
  • Тема закрыта

Отчет. Список делатей

#1 Пользователь офлайн   denoleg 

  • Активный участник
  • PipPipPip
  • Группа: Модераторы
  • Сообщений: 1930
  • Регистрация: 22 July 09
  • Пол:Мужчина
  • Город:Украина, Мариуполь

Отправлено 16 July 2021 - 07:17

Мне надо вывести такой отчет. ИМЕННО такой отчет и в таком виде.
Прикрепленное изображение: Буфер обмена-1.jpg

Но у меня не получилось. Оказалось половина полей не заполняется. Нужно добавить материал с артикулом, расход и расчет стоимости детали.
Исходник отчета


<?xml version="1.0" encoding="utf-8" ?> 
<report name="тест-детали" margin_left="10" margin_top="20" margin_bottom="10" margin_right="10" orientation="1">

  <table align="center">
    <tr>
	<td width="50%" align="left">Проект: %1%</td>
	<td align="left">Замовник: %4%</td>
    </tr>
    <tr><td align="center" margin_top="5" margin_bottom="5"><h1>Перелік деталей до проекту</h1></td></tr>
  </table>

  <table align="center" border="1">
    <tr data="list_parts" group="assembly" margin_top="30%" margin_bottom="30%">
      <td width="4%" margin_top="50%" margin_bottom="50%" align="center" data="number">#дет.</td>
      <td width="16%" margin_top="50%" margin_bottom="50%"  align="center" data="name">Найменування</td>
      <td width="6%" margin_top="50%" margin_bottom="50%" align="center" data="length_underline">Довжина</td>
      <td width="5%" margin_top="50%" margin_bottom="50%" align="center" data="width_underline">Ширина</td>
      <td width="5%" margin_top="50%" margin_bottom="50%"  align="center" data="thickness">Товщ.</td>
      <td width="5%" margin_top="50%" margin_bottom="50%"  align="center" data="quantity">Кіл.</td>
      <td width="6%" margin_top="50%" margin_bottom="50%"  align="center" data="code">Артикул</td>
      <td width="25%" margin_top="50%" margin_bottom="50%"  align="center" data="materia">Матеріал</td>
      <td width="5%" margin_top="50%" margin_bottom="50%"   align="center" data="square_total">Площа, м2</td>
      <td width="5%" margin_top="50%" margin_bottom="50%"  align="center" data="unit">Од. вим.</td>
      <td width="6%" margin_top="50%" margin_bottom="50%"  align="center" data="consumption">Витрати</td>
      <td width="6%" margin_top="50%" margin_bottom="50%"  align="center" data="price">Ціна з ПДВ, грн</td>
      <td width="6%" margin_top="50%" margin_bottom="50%"  align="center" data="cost">Вартість з ПДВ, грн</td>
    </tr>
  </table>

  <table align="center">
  <tr>
    <td width="85%" margin_top="30%" margin_bottom="30%" margin_left="30%" margin_right="30%" align="right">Сума ПДВ А=%11%%, грн:</td>
    <td width="15%" margin_top="30%" margin_bottom="30%" margin_left="30%" margin_right="30%" data="vat" align="right"></td>
  </tr>
  <tr>
    <td width="85%" margin_top="30%" margin_bottom="30%" margin_left="30%" margin_right="30%" align="right">Сума до сплати, грн:</td>
    <td width="15%" margin_top="30%" margin_bottom="30%" margin_left="30%" margin_right="30%" data="total" align="right"></td>
  </tr>
  </table>
</report>


Изображение
0

#2 Пользователь офлайн   Technos 

  • Администратор
  • PipPipPip
  • Группа: Главные администраторы
  • Сообщений: 3320
  • Регистрация: 03 July 09

Отправлено 16 July 2021 - 08:43

Построчный вывод НДС для каждой детали не предусмотрен. Поля "артикул" у детали тоже нет. Мы не сможем в ближайшее время внести изменения в программу, чтобы не нарушать график работ по другим задачам.
0

#3 Пользователь офлайн   denoleg 

  • Активный участник
  • PipPipPip
  • Группа: Модераторы
  • Сообщений: 1930
  • Регистрация: 22 July 09
  • Пол:Мужчина
  • Город:Украина, Мариуполь

Отправлено 16 July 2021 - 12:02

Просмотр сообщенияTechnos (16 July 2021 - 08:43) писал:

Мы не сможем в ближайшее время внести изменения в программу, ...


Добавьте к сортировке и группировке атрибут "combain" . В нем буду через точку с запятой указывать что объединять и в какой последовательности. А программа по моему запросу будет объединять только те строки, которые входят в группу если перед этим была указана группировка. Если не будет атрибута "combain", тогда НИЧЕГО НЕ НАДО объединять самовольно.
Изображение
0

Поделиться темой:


Страница 1 из 1
  • Вы не можете создать новую тему
  • Тема закрыта

1 человек читают эту тему
0 пользователей, 1 гостей, 0 скрытых пользователей